Unverified Commit 4c1cf0e7 authored by Jörg Thalheim's avatar Jörg Thalheim Committed by GitHub
Browse files

dotnetfx{35,40}: drop (#484400)

parents 4ae5bcb5 698004eb
Loading
Loading
Loading
Loading
+0 −24
Original line number Diff line number Diff line
{ stdenv }:

let
  windir = "/cygdrive/c/WINDOWS";
in
{
  pkg = stdenv.mkDerivation rec {
    pname = "dotnetfx";
    version = "3.5";
    src = "${windir}/Microsoft.NET/Framework/v${version}";
    buildCommand = ''
      mkdir -p $out/bin
      ln -s $src/MSBuild.exe $out/bin
    '';
  };

  assembly20Path = "/cygdrive/c/WINDOWS/Microsoft.NET/Framework/v2.0.50727";

  wcfPath = "/cygdrive/c/WINDOWS/Microsoft.NET/Framework/v3.0/WINDOW~1";

  referenceAssembly30Path = "/cygdrive/c/PROGRA~1/REFERE~1/Microsoft/Framework/v3.0";

  referenceAssembly35Path = "/cygdrive/c/PROGRA~1/REFERE~1/Microsoft/Framework/v3.5";
}
+0 −24
Original line number Diff line number Diff line
{ stdenv }:

let
  windir = "/cygdrive/c/WINDOWS";
in
{
  pkg = stdenv.mkDerivation rec {
    pname = "dotnetfx";
    version = "4.0.30319";
    src = "${windir}/Microsoft.NET/Framework/v${version}";
    buildCommand = ''
      mkdir -p $out/bin
      ln -s $src/MSBuild.exe $out/bin
    '';
  };

  assembly20Path = "/cygdrive/c/WINDOWS/Microsoft.NET/Framework/v2.0.50727";

  wcfPath = "/cygdrive/c/WINDOWS/Microsoft.NET/Framework/v3.0/WINDOW~1";

  referenceAssembly30Path = "/cygdrive/c/PROGRA~1/REFERE~1/Microsoft/Framework/v3.0";

  referenceAssembly35Path = "/cygdrive/c/PROGRA~1/REFERE~1/Microsoft/Framework/v3.5";
}
+2 −0
Original line number Diff line number Diff line
@@ -567,6 +567,8 @@ mapAliases {
  dolphin-emu-beta = throw "'dolphin-emu-beta' has been renamed to/replaced by 'dolphin-emu'"; # Converted to throw 2025-10-27
  dontRecurseIntoAttrs = warnAlias "dontRecurseIntoAttrs has been removed from pkgs, use `lib.dontRecurseIntoAttrs` instead" lib.dontRecurseIntoAttrs; # Added 2025-10-30
  dotnetenv = throw "'dotnetenv' has been removed because it was unmaintained in Nixpkgs"; # Added 2025-07-11
  dotnetfx35 = throw "'dotnetfx35' has been removed because it was unmaintained in Nixpkgs"; # Added 2026-01-27
  dotnetfx40 = throw "'dotnetfx40' has been removed because it was unmaintained in Nixpkgs"; # Added 2026-01-27
  dotty = throw "'dotty' has been renamed to/replaced by 'scala_3'"; # Converted to throw 2025-10-27
  dovecot_fts_xapian = throw "'dovecot_fts_xapian' has been removed because it was unmaintained in Nixpkgs. Consider using dovecot-fts-flatcurve instead"; # Added 2025-08-16
  dsd = throw "dsd has been removed, as it was broken and lack of upstream maintenance"; # Added 2025-08-25
+0 −4
Original line number Diff line number Diff line
@@ -2344,10 +2344,6 @@ with pkgs;

  diffutils = callPackage ../tools/text/diffutils { };

  dotnetfx35 = callPackage ../development/libraries/dotnetfx35 { };

  dotnetfx40 = callPackage ../development/libraries/dotnetfx40 { };

  drone = callPackage ../development/tools/continuous-integration/drone { };
  drone-oss = callPackage ../development/tools/continuous-integration/drone {
    enableUnfree = false;